It is expected this week that Prime Minister Chris Hipkins will announce a return to funding truancy officers across New Zealand schools.
Great move and I support it wholeheartedly.
A poll on this issue yesterday at Today FM had 85% of people supporting the move. Slam dunk isn’t it?
